目的:建立柱前衍生化HPLC检测不同基原珍珠粉及贝壳粉中7种主要氨基酸的方法。方法:以异硫氰酸苯酯为柱前衍生化试剂,采用C18色谱柱,流动相A:0.1 mol/L醋酸钠溶液(用醋酸调p H值至6.5),流动相B:乙腈,梯度洗脱,检测波长254 nm。结果:氨基酸衍生溶液在24 h内保持稳定,7种氨基酸线性相关系数均大于0.9995,加样回收率在93.16%~103.31%之间。结论:本方法分离效果好,精密度和重复性良好,可用于珍珠粉及贝壳粉中7种水解氨基酸含量的测定。
OBJECTIVE: To establish a method for the determination of seven major amino acids in pearl and shell powder of different bases by precolumn derivatization. Methods: Phenylisothiocyanate was used as pre-column derivatization reagent. The mobile phase A was consisted of 0.1 mol / L sodium acetate solution (p H value adjusted to 6.5 with acetic acid), mobile phase B: acetonitrile, gradient Elution, detection wavelength 254 nm. Results: The amino acid derivative solution remained stable within 24 h. The linear correlation coefficients of seven amino acids were all greater than 0.9995. The recoveries of the two amino acids ranged from 93.16% to 103.31%. Conclusion: The method has good separation effect, good precision and repeatability, and can be used for the determination of seven kinds of hydrolyzed amino acids in pearl powder and shell powder.
